Association of People with Disability

Association of People with Disability

The Association of People with Disability (APD) is a non-governmental organisation dedicated to empowering persons with disabilities to lead full, independent, and productive lives. Established in 1959 and headquartered in Bengaluru, APD implements programmes across urban and rural South India spanning healthcare, education, skill development, employment, and advocacy. To date, APD has served over 10,00,000 individuals with disabilities and sensitised more than 15,00,000 people towards disability inclusion and rights.

iimpact

iimpact

iimpact is making a difference by providing quality primary education to girls in remote rural areas across 11 states in India. Founded on the belief that educating a girl transforms her family and community, iimpact operates over 3,500 Learning Centers reaching more than 100,000 girls annually. The organization's unique model employs local women as teachers, creating a dual impact of girl child education and women's empowerment while ensuring sustainability and community ownership.

Mission For Vision

Mission For Vision

Mission for Vision (MFV) has been leading the fight against avoidable blindness for vulnerable communities in India since 2000. With a vision to restore the gift of sight irrespective of nationality, religion or socio-economic status, MFV has impacted over 22.56 million individuals across 24 states and union territories. Through partnerships with 42 leading NGO eye hospitals, MFV has enabled 3.4 million+ cataract surgeries, established 163 Vision Centres, and served 1.23 million+ children through school eye health programs.

Swami Vivekananda Youth Movement

Swami Vivekananda Youth Movement

Swami Vivekananda Youth Movement (SVYM) is a development organization that has been working in health, education, and community empowerment across rural Karnataka for over 35 years. Founded by Dr. R. Balasubramaniam, SVYM operates hospitals, schools, and training centers that serve tribal and rural communities. Their flagship programs include home-based palliative care, the Viveka Scholar Program for higher education, and comprehensive tribal development initiatives that have transformed entire communities.
